The House series on Netflix brings three surreal tales as we listen to the stories of the same house across three eras. We all move into a new house and change it to our needs. But sometimes the house changes us too.
What is the Netflix Special About?
The House revolves around a house and the three surreal tales of the individuals who made it their home.
In the first story, set in the 1800s, impoverished Raymond meets a mysterious benefactor who promises to restore both him and his family to their former status. The family soon learns that wants and desires may not always lead you where you expect.
The Second Story brings you to the the present day, a harassed property developer tries to make a quick sale from a renovation. However, some eerie unexpected guests have other plans and become the catalyst to a more personal transformation.
The last and third story, set in the near future, the house survives a hugely changed landscape. We meet Rosa, a young landlady determined to stay in her beloved crumbling house and restore it to its former glory. But Rosa’s unrealistic vision has blinded her to the inevitable change that is coming and to what matters most.
What is the Cast of Netflix Special The House?
The animated special brings stories that will thrill you and bring a surreal experience to the story of a house. Each story is directed by a different pair with voices from Matthew Goode, Claudie Blakley, Mark Heap, Joshua McGuire among others.

The House (2021)
Developed By: Emma de Swaef & Marc Roels, Niki Lindroth von Bahr and Paloma Baeza
Voice Cast: Mia Goth, Matthew Goode, Claudie Blakley, Mark Heap, Joshua McGuire, Stephanie Cole, Miranda Richardson, Jarvis Cocker, Sven Wollter, Yvonne Lombard, Bimini Bon Boulash, Susan Wokoma, Helena Bonham-Carter, Paul Kaye, and Will Sharpe
Network: Netflix
Release Date: January 14 2022
Genre: Drama, Thriller
What is the Release Date of the Special?
The House starts streaming on Netflix from January 14 2022.
